Police to Conduct Autopsy on Body Found in Malé

MV+ News Desk | April 2, 2026
Photo: Maldives Police Services

Maldives Police Service (MPS) said they will conduct an autopsy on a body discovered yesterday at a residence on Faashanaakilegefaanu Magu, Malé, at 1:10 p.m.

According to MPS, an external examination of the body, confirmed to be a man, revealed no visible signs of injuries inflicted by another party. However, given the condition of the body, the length of time since death, the nature of the location where the body was discovered, and information gathered by investigators, the police said forensic tests are required to determine the exact cause of death. Arrangements for the autopsy are currently underway.

Earlier, police said they believed the body found was a victim of suicide. In line with its policy regarding suicide cases, MPS declined to release further details then.
